Care of your Microwave Oven

Turn the oven off and remove the power plug from the wall socket before cleaning.
The outside oven surfaces should be
cleaned with a damp cloth. To prevent
damage to the operating parts inside the
oven, water should not be allowed to
seep into the ventilation openings.
Clean the upper
heater after it is
completely cold.
Wipe with a soft and
damp cloth carefully
to avoid breaking the
heater and hurting
your fingers by the
broken heater.
If steam accumulates inside or around the outside of the
oven door, wipe with a soft cloth. This may occur when the
microwave oven is operated under high humidity conditions
and in no way indicates malfunction of the unit.

Notes:
1. When using the Grill, Crispy Grill, Convection mode, some foods may inevitably splatter grease on to the oven walls. If the
oven is not cleaned, occasionally it may start to "smoke" during use. These marks will be more difficult to clean later.
2. After Grill, Crispy Grill or Convection cooking the ceiling and walls of the oven should be cleaned with a soft cloth
squeezed in soapy water. Particular care should be taken to keep the window area clean particularly after cooking by Grill,
Crispy Grill. Stubborn spots inside the oven can be removed by using a small amount of microwave oven cleaner sprayed
onto a soft damp cloth. Wipe onto problem spots, leave for recommended time and then wipe off. This method can not be
used to clean the oven door.
DO NOT SPRAY DIRECTLY INSIDE THE OVEN.
A steam cleaner is not to be used for cleaning.
3. Failure to maintain the oven in a clean condition could lead to deterioration of the surface that could adversely affect the
life of the appliance and possibly result in a hazardous situation.
4. When it becomes necessary to replace the oven light, please consult the service center specified by Panasonic.

Keep the inside of the oven clean.
When food splatters or spilled liquids
adhere to oven walls, wipe with a damp
cloth. Mild detergent may be used if
the oven gets very dirty. The use of
harsh detergent or abrasives is not
recommended.
Do not allow the Control Panel to become
wet. Clean with a soft, damp cloth. Do
not use detergents, abrasives or spray-
on cleaners on the Control Panel. After
cleaning touch Stop/Reset pad to clear
display window.
1. Always keep the drip tray clean.
2. Clean and wipe dry after use.
3. After cleaning, re-connect the drip
tray to the plastic feet.
4. DO NOT USE A DISHWASHER TO
CLEAN THE DRIP TRAY.
